Allvoices.com launches paid citizen journalism project

Citizen journalism sites like the Huffington Post's Off The Bus may be in competition as the global user-generated content site Allvoices.com announces the "Excellence in Citizen Media Initiative", a citizen journalism project running until February that will pay US$1,000 for articles that gather 100,000 page views over six months and US$100,000 for those that gather a million page views.

People had stories to tell, but there was no place for them to tell them," says the site's founder Amra Tareen. "I really wanted to create a discussion around current news and events, a social networking community where anyone could report from anywhere in the world."

Allvoices.com will refrain from promoting political ideas itself and any of the opinions that show up on the site will "emerge organically", according to Portfolio.com.

Tareen mentions that once the website is "better" established the project may be re-launched.
